Dr. Preston Ward, PT, DPT, OCS, Cert TPDN
Preston is a Doctor of Physical Therapy and Orthopedic Certified Specialist (OCS) based in Salt Lake City, Utah. He holds a Bachelor of Science in Exercise and Sport Science with a minor in Spanish from the University of Utah and completed a competitive Orthopedic Residency through the University of Utah and the Salt Lake City VA Hospital. He is certified through the American Board of Physical Therapy Specialties and maintains active membership with the American Physical Therapy Association (APTA).
With advanced training in manual therapy, trigger point dry needling (TPDN), pain science, and strength and conditioning, Preston has worked with a diverse range of patients—from recreational athletes to collegiate, professional, and Olympic competitors. He has collaborated with well-known outdoor brands and industry leaders to develop injury prevention and performance programs tailored for athletes and outdoor professionals. Committed to evidence-based care, Preston remains actively involved in research, teaching, and continuing education.
Outside of the clinic, Preston is deeply rooted in the outdoor lifestyle. A lifelong backcountry hunter and archery enthusiast, he is passionate about mountain endurance, wilderness navigation, and physically demanding pursuits. His extensive personal experience in rugged environments gives him a unique insight when working with outdoor athletes, laborers, and companies focused on keeping their teams injury-free and performing at their best in challenging terrain.
Dr. Erik Smith, PT, DPT
Hello! My name is Erik Smith, and I was born and raised in Wisconsin, where my connection to the outdoors began young. I spent my early years hiking the woods behind our home, helping family build stands, and soaking in every chance to be outside. While most of my hunting experience has been rooted in the Midwest, family trips out West sparked a deep appreciation for the mountains and physical challenges of backcountry adventure. Over the years, I’ve grown from a seasonal hunter into someone who trains year-round to make the most of every trip—whether it’s archery antelope hunts, rifle elk, or chasing spring gobblers and whitetails closer to home.
I earned my undergraduate degree in Wisconsin and completed my Doctor of Physical Therapy in Northeast Iowa. My clinical training took me across the U.S.—from the Midwest to Arizona and Hawaii—giving me valuable experience in both rural and urban settings. Since returning to Wisconsin, I’ve spent over 14 years working in orthopedics and sports medicine, helping patients return to the activities they love. I’m also certified in the Principles of Schroth Therapy, a scoliosis-specific exercise approach, and continue to stay active in professional development.
Over time, I’ve developed a strong connection with outdoor athletes and weekend warriors—people who want to stay strong, capable, and pain-free so they can keep getting after it outside. Whether prepping for a demanding hunt, recovering from injury, or trying to move better, my goal is to help people live their most active lives.
